Educational reference. Measured from 353 recorded 1m bars of SI on Sunday, August 23, 2026.
ADX crossed above 25 6 separate times during the session, and the typical visit lasted 41 minutes.
Across the whole session it sat above 25 for 67.7% of the time, between 20 and 25 for 19.3%, and below 20 for 13.0%.
| Band | Share of session | Bars | Separate visits | Median visit | Longest visit |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Above 25 | 67.7% | 239 | 6 | 41 min | 78 min |
| Between 20 and 25 | 19.3% | 68 | 11 | 5 min | 12 min |
| Below 20 | 13.0% | 46 | 4 | 12 min | 19 min |
A share of the session says how much time a reading spent in a band. It does not say whether that time came as one sustained stretch or as repeated brief excursions. Here the reading entered the zone above 25 6 times and left it 6 times, with a median stay of 41 minutes and a longest stay of 78 minutes beginning at 19:53 ET. Below 20 there were 4 visits, a median of 12 minutes and a longest of 19 minutes.
